What are the number of moles of CO2 which contains 16 g of oxygen?
One mole of CO2 has mass of 44 g and 32 g of O2. So 16 g of O2 have 22 g of CO2 or 0.5 moles of it.

See lessThe inherited traits of an organism are controlled by
Traits of an organism are controlled and regulated by genes. Genes are stretches of DNA with a specific nucleotide sequence. The genes code for a particular protein responsible for the trait. Alternate copies of a gene present in the same location on homologous chromosomes are called its alleles.

See lessActinides are the elements with atomic numbers from
The actinide (/ˈæktɪnaɪd/) or actinoid (/ˈæktɪnɔɪd/) series encompasses at least the 14 metallic chemical elements in the 5f series, with atomic numbers from 89 to 102, actinium through nobelium. (Number 103, lawrencium, is sometimes also included despite being part of the 6d transition series.)

See lessWhat is laughing gas?
Nitrous oxide, also known as dinitrogen oxide or dinitrogen monoxide, is a chemical compound with chemical formula N2O. It is commonly known as laughing gas due to the exhilarating effects of inhaling it.
